使用 MySQL 查询获取字符串的最后 5 个字符?

前言

MySQL 是一个广泛应用于 Web 应用程序开发的关系型数据库管理系统,在数据库操作中常常需要进行数据的查询,包括字符串的查询。本文将介绍如何使用 MySQL 查询获取字符串的最后 5 个字符。

MySQL 字符串函数介绍

在介绍如何查询字符串的最后 5 个字符之前,有必要先了解几个 MySQL 中常用的字符串函数,它们可以帮助我们进行字符串处理和查询。

1. LEFT 函数

LEFT 函数用于返回一个字符串中从左边开始的指定数量的字符。用法如下:

LEFT(str, len)

其中,str 表示要进行处理的字符串,len 表示要返回的字符数量。

2. RIGHT 函数

RIGHT 函数则与 LEFT 函数相反,它用于返回一个字符串中从右边开始的指定数量的字符。用法如下:

RIGHT(str, len)

其中,str 表示要进行处理的字符串,len 表示要返回的字符数量。

3. SUBSTR 函数

SUBSTR 函数用于返回一个字符串中从指定位置开始的指定数量的字符。用法如下:

SUBSTR(str, pos, len)

其中,str 表示要进行处理的字符串,pos 表示开始位置,len 表示要返回的字符数量。

使用 MySQL 查询获取字符串的最后 5 个字符

在实际开发中,我们常常需要查询一个字符串的最后几个字符,可以使用 RIGHT 函数实现。

例如,我们有一个字符串为“Hello world”,想要获取它的最后 5 个字符,可以使用以下查询语句:

SELECT RIGHT('Hello world', 5);

运行以上查询语句后,会得到如下结果:

+-----------+

| RIGHT(str)|

+-----------+

| world |

+-----------+

可以看到,查询结果中返回了字符串的最后 5 个字符“world”。

上述查询语句中的 “Hello world” 只是一个写死的字符串,实际开发中我们需要从数据库中查询数据。假设我们有一个表 t,其中有一个字符串字段 str,我们想要查询 str 字段最后 5 个字符,可以使用以下查询语句:

SELECT RIGHT(str, 5) FROM t;

运行以上查询语句后,会得到 str 字段最后 5 个字符的查询结果。

总结

本文介绍了 MySQL 中查询字符串最后几个字符的方法。我们可以使用 RIGHT 函数来获取一个字符串的最后几个字符,同时也介绍了几个 MySQL 中常用的字符串函数。这些函数可以帮助我们进行复杂的字符串处理和查询。在实际开发中,需要根据具体情况选择合适的函数来进行数据处理和查询。

免责声明:本文来自互联网,本站所有信息(包括但不限于文字、视频、音频、数据及图表),不保证该信息的准确性、真实性、完整性、有效性、及时性、原创性等,版权归属于原作者,如无意侵犯媒体或个人知识产权,请来电或致函告之,本站将在第一时间处理。猿码集站发布此文目的在于促进信息交流,此文观点与本站立场无关,不承担任何责任。

数据库标签